The introduction of cutting-edge diagnostic tools has significantly improved the way arborists assess and manage tree health. Tools such as digital tomography, akin to a medical CT scan, allow experts to visualize the internal structure of a tree. This technology helps identify areas of decay or cavities without invasive procedures, ensuring trees receive the right care while minimizing damage. Moreover, drone technology is reshaping how tree inspections and maintenance are conducted. Equipped with high-resolution cameras and sensors, drones offer a bird’s-eye view of large tree canopies and sprawling landscapes. This capability not only saves time but also enhances safety by reducing the need for climbing tall trees or using heavy machinery for initial assessments. Precision in tree care is further advanced through Geographic Information Systems (GIS) and data analytics. GIS software enables arborists to map out tree populations, track growth patterns, and predict future needs based on historical data. This comprehensive approach aids in sustainable urban planning and efficient tree maintenance schedules.
